1. Project Overview & Motivation

StringForge is a specialized ERP (Enterprise Resource Planning) module designed to optimize the operations of a family-owned instrument string manufactory. The primary objective was to replace legacy manual tracking systems with a robust, digital "Source of Truth."

The system addresses specific domain challenges:

  • Traceability: Tracking which specific material spools were used to create a batch of strings.
  • Complex Hierarchy: Handling diverse customer types (Individuals, Companies, Associations) using IS-A inheritance modeling.
  • Recursive Logic: Managing complex orders that may consist of smaller sub-orders.

2. Database Modeling & Design

The core value of this project lies in the rigorous Data Modeling Process, transforming abstract business requirements into a performant physical schema.

2.1 Conceptual Layer (EER)

We utilized Oracle Data Modeler to construct an Extended Entity-Relationship (EER) diagram. Key architectural decisions include:

  • Bill of Materials (BOM): Modeled the Many-to-Many relationship between Material and String (Product), allowing a single string to be composed of multiple alloys (e.g., copper winding on steel core).
  • Inventory Management: The Spool entity acts as a specific instance of Material, enabling granular stock tracking (capacity vs. usage).
  • Production Workflow: The ProductionWorkOrder (Nalog za izradu) connects Sales Orders (Narudzbina) to specific Articles, creating a clear link between demand and supply.

2.2 Logical & Physical Layer

The design was translated into a Relational Model adhering to 3rd Normal Form (3NF) to ensure data integrity and minimize redundancy.

  • Supertype/Subtype Implementation: The Customer (Kupac) entity uses an exclusive-or strategy to handle Individual, Company, and Association subtypes, enforcing strict data validation rules.
  • Recursive Relationships: Implemented self-referencing foreign keys on the Order table to support nested order structures.

4. Key Entities and Domain Logic

The schema covers the entire manufacturing value chain:

Entity / Module Responsibility
Production Order Tracks the lifecycle of a manufacturing job (Pending -> In Progress -> Completed). Links specific customer demands to factory output.
Material & Spools Manages raw inventory. Differentiates between abstract material types (e.g., "Silver-plated Copper 0.5mm") and physical spools in the warehouse.
Product (String) Defines the technical specifications of the output (Length, Winding material, Core material, Instrument type).
Sales Order Handles complex ordering logic, including recursive sub-orders and status tracking (Sent, Production, Waiting).
Stakeholders A polymorphic design handling B2B (Companies), B2C (Individuals), and NGOs (Cultural Associations).

5. JDBC Implementation & Query Optimization

The jdbc_project folder contains a Java application acting as the interface layer. Instead of using an ORM (like Hibernate) which hides complexity, this project utilizes raw JDBC to demonstrate SQL proficiency.

Key Features Implemented:

  • Transactional Integrity: Manual management of Connection.commit() and Connection.rollback() ensures atomic operations during multi-step production updates.
  • Complex Analytical Queries:
    • Inventory Forecasting: Queries calculating remaining material based on active production orders.
    • Sales Analytics: Aggregating revenue by Customer Type (Company vs Individual) over specific time windows.
    • Traceability: Recursive queries identifying all raw materials used in a specific completed Order.
